Prometheus / Redux


Touchstone Theatre presents the world premiere of “Prometheus/Redux”, an original play commissioned for Festival UnBound written by Gerard Stropnicky. Marking the 20th anniversary of Bethlehem Steel’s closing, and the seminal work “Steelbound” from our 1999 “Steel Festival”, “Prometheus/Redux” asks us how we define ourselves in the face of an ever-changing, ever more interconnected world. No longer “bound” to the steel industry, what has become of the proud steel-worker Prometheus, and our community, 20 years later?
